> > Now who's joking?  Are you saying that
> >
> > switch var:
> >       case 'a':
> >               print 'a'
> >       case 'b' or 'c':
> >               print 'b or c'
> >       case 'd':
> >               pass
> >       default:
> >               print 'default case'
> >
> > Is less clear and maintainable than
> >
> > def do_this_function():
> >       print 'a'
> >
> > def do_that_function():
> >       print 'b or c'
> >
> > def do_pass_function():
> >       pass
> >
> > def do_default_function():
> >       print 'default case'
> >
> > ftable = { 'a' : do_this_function,
> >            'b' : do_that_function,
> >            'c' : do_that_function,
> >            'd' : do_pass_function }
> > ftable.get(var, do_default_function)()
> >
> > Ugh!

> > > What you are try to do is "execute a block of code based on the
> > value of
> > > a single statement."  if/elif doesn't do that and thereby introduces
> > the
> > > possibility of errors.
> >
> > In that case the best solution is a dictionary jump table. That is
> > more maintainable than either and much faster too. And its also
> > shorter to write. [Especially with lambdas :-)]
> >
> > > Note that the logic intended is that "on-this."  So why force the
> > > programmer to rewrite it N times and thereby introduce the
> > possibility
> > > of N-1 typographical errors...
> >
> > Thats a fair point although the dictionary solution avoids that. OTOH
> > such switches tend to proliferate thropugh code and become a big
> > source of maintenance headaches in their own right - multiple update
> > syndrome across multiple files potentially.
> >
> > > Note that I've left out break.  I'm not convinced that fall-through
> > > is
> >
> > > an important feature in switch and is usually the culpit in the
> > > cases
> > > of abuse.
> >
> > The problem is its so hard to tell when fall though is happening
> > intentionally  or by accident because someone forgot a break
> > sytatement.
> >
> > But when it comes to abuuse the fall through mechanism is one of the
> > worst offenders in C, its just too tempting to be "clever" with it.
> >
> > > This is also true for the ternary operator.  The desired logic is to
> > > assign the value of a variable based on the value of some other
> > > variable.
> >
> > But its not its based on the value of an *expression*. If the test
> > could be limited to a single valiable value it might be justified but
> > its an arbitrary expression. That makes it a conditional statement,
> > which is most clearly represented by an if/else... Well I think so :-)
